The Foundation: materials functionality and Inherent Longevity

At its Main, the environmental benefit of stainless-steel begins with its intrinsic Houses. Unlike all kinds of other metals or coated supplies that degrade relatively quickly less than environmental tension, chrome steel possesses impressive organic resistance to corrosion, oxidation, and substantial temperatures. This resilience stems from your existence of chromium (normally at the very least ten.5%), which varieties a passive, self-restoring chromium oxide layer to the area. This invisible protect protects the underlying steel from attack by dampness, substances, and atmospheric pollutants.

distinctive grades offer personalized durability for particular programs. By way of example:

quality 201: provides superior toughness and corrosion resistance for common-intent applications, giving a resilient solution wherever extreme situations aren't paramount.

Grade 304: The workhorse from the stainless steel household, widely sought after for its outstanding harmony of corrosion resistance, formability, and toughness. Its longevity makes it ideal for all the things from kitchen area appliances and architectural panels to industrial piping and food items processing devices. several companies specifically look for a reliable 304 chrome steel coil supplier This is why.

Grade 316L: incorporates molybdenum, significantly maximizing its resistance to chlorides and acidic environments, making it indispensable for maritime programs, chemical processing, and medical implants the place highest longevity below harsh circumstances is vital.

when compared with elements like carbon metal (which rusts conveniently with out protective coatings), galvanized metal (exactly where the coating ultimately wears off), or plastics (which could degrade below UV publicity or stress), stainless-steel offers a drastically lengthier provider life in its bare variety. This inherent durability means components constructed from chrome steel coils involve substitution considerably a lot less regularly, immediately decreasing the demand for Uncooked content extraction, smelting, processing, and production linked to manufacturing replacements. each time a stainless steel component outlasts a considerably less sturdy choice, it represents a saving in iron ore, chromium, nickel, Vitality, water, and associated emissions.

Stretching the Lifecycle: prolonged Use Equals a reduced Carbon Footprint

The environmental affect of any merchandise extends throughout its complete lifecycle – from Uncooked material extraction to production, transportation, use, and eventual disposal or recycling. Extending the 'use' section by way of longevity considerably lowers the general environmental stress. items manufactured from significant-good quality stainless-steel coils generally boast lifespans calculated in decades, not yrs.

think about the embodied Vitality and carbon footprint connected with manufacturing. making any substance requires significant Strength input. When a product requires Repeated replacement, this Electrical power expenditure is repeated multiple moments about the practical lifespan of the applying (e.g., a building facade, a bridge component, an industrial tank). A chrome steel part built to previous fifty several years, when compared to an alternate needing substitute each and every ten-15 several years, avoids the producing emissions, raw product intake, and transportation impacts of 3-4 replacement cycles.

This extended lifecycle has profound implications:

decreased production Emissions: less creation runs signify significantly less Electrical power eaten (usually from fossil fuels) and fewer greenhouse gases emitted.

reduce Transportation Footprint: much less frequent alternative decreases the necessity to transport Uncooked components to factories and concluded goods to installation web sites about the long run.

financial price savings for conclude-buyers: whilst perhaps possessing a higher initial Price, the longevity of chrome steel translates into a decrease full Cost of possession (TCO). enterprises save appreciably on alternative supplies, labor for elimination and installation, and operational downtime connected to maintenance and substitution cycles.

Examples abound in demanding environments:

Architectural buildings: chrome steel cladding, roofing, and structural components can endure weathering for generations, protecting aesthetic enchantment and structural integrity with nominal intervention.

maritime Engineering: In saltwater environments very corrosive to other metals, stainless-steel (specifically quality 316L) provides crucial longevity for ship components, offshore platforms, and coastal infrastructure.

Industrial Piping units: Carrying chemical substances, high-temperature fluids, or potable h2o, stainless-steel pipes resist corrosion and leaching, guaranteeing security and longevity, reducing leaks and the necessity for untimely replacement.

The Ease of Endurance: Reduced Maintenance, Reduced source Drain

Durability isn't nearly resisting catastrophic failure; It is also about sustaining functional and aesthetic integrity with nominal intervention. substantial-good quality stainless-steel coils, typically equipped with precise area finishes like 2B (smooth, semi-reflective), BA (Bright Annealed, remarkably reflective), or No. 4 (brushed), are inherently low-upkeep.

The passive chromium oxide layer not only prevents rust but in addition tends to make the surface fewer at risk of staining and simpler to thoroughly clean. This contrasts sharply with products demanding frequent maintenance:

Painting and Coating: Carbon metal usually needs frequent portray or specialized coatings to avoid corrosion. This requires the consumption of paints (frequently made up of unstable organic and natural compounds - VOCs), solvents, Electrical power for application and curing, as well as eventual have to strip and reapply, creating harmful squander. stainless-steel gets rid of this entire cycle of resource use and squander technology.

Harsh cleansing Regimens: Some materials might involve intense chemical cleansing to eliminate tarnish or Organic expansion. stainless-steel can commonly be cleaned proficiently with gentle detergents and water, lessening the use of severe chemicals along with the probable for environmental contamination by means of runoff.

source Depletion for routine maintenance supplies: The perpetual need to have for paints, coatings, sealants, potent cleaners, plus the equipment to apply them represents a continual drain on sources. The 'fit and fail to remember' nature stainless steel coil supplier, of numerous stainless steel apps noticeably curbs this ongoing consumption.

By minimizing the need for routine maintenance, long lasting stainless-steel minimizes the operational usage of Strength, drinking water, chemical compounds, and consumable supplies, more lightening its environmental load all over its lengthy provider everyday living.
